Sanctuary Advisors LLC lessened its stake in shares of Microsoft Co. (NASDAQ:MSFT - Free Report) by 1.8%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 982,867 shares of the software giant's stock after selling 18,266 shares during the period. Microsoft comprises 2.6% of Sanctuary Advisors LLC's investment portfolio, making the stock its largest holding. Sanctuary Advisors LLC's holdings in Microsoft were worth $407,880,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Microsoft Corporation develops and supports software, services, devices and solutions worldwide. The Productivity and Business Processes segment offers office, exchange, SharePoint, Microsoft Teams, office 365 Security and Compliance, Microsoft viva, and Microsoft 365 copilot; and office consumer services, such as Microsoft 365 consumer subscriptions, Office licensed on-premises, and other office services.
